Ashley Hinson

Ashley Hinson (born June 27, 1983, Des Moines, Iowa) is an American politician and journalist. She is the United States representative from Iowa's 1st congressional district since 2021. She was the Iowa State Representative.[1] She defeated then-incumbent Abby Finkenauer in Iowa's 1st congressional district in the 2020 election.

Prior to serving in the Iowa House, Hinson worked for KCRG-TV9 News in Cedar Rapids.[2]

On September 2, 2025, Hinson announced her candidacy for the U.S. Senate in the 2026 election, following incumbent Senator Joni Ernst's retirement announcement.[3][4]
